Yes, they are an insect trap for forestry
Called a Lundgren Funnel trap. Used to collect beetles. Pine beetle in the woods, spruce and fir at log yards.
Pheromone is placed in the bottom, beetles land, slip slide all the way down to the bottom, whole is too small for them to fly out of..
